I've had baby Sparx for almost two months now (since Sept. 7th) and she's still a bit skittish. She's as healthy as can be (she eats about 20+ crickets per feeding, 50 Phoenix/ReptiWorms per day and some bits of her salad), gets bathed daily, has shed a handful of times since I brought her home, grown from a rough 6" to about 10.2" (measured again last night) and all that jazz. So I'd say she's fairly content and is doing exceptionally well.

But when it comes to handling her, it's hit and miss. Every time I go past her tank, I open it up and at least pet her for a couple minutes - sometimes she even closes her eyes (not sure if that's a sign of a relaxed Beardie or a terrified one xD). Then I try getting her out for awhile every day (at least 15-20 minutes not including her 10-15 minute bath) and let her hang out with me. Sometimes she tries to run - most of the time she just sits there and lets me grab her.

However, sometimes she's just ready to bail though and other times, she'll sit calmly on my shoulder. Like last night for example, after bath time and after she was all dried off - she didn't want a thing to do with anyone. She'd try running off our hands, shirts, and everything. Of course, I don't want her to think she can get away with that kind of behavior (she can explore when it doesn't involve running from someone), so I kept handling her through her attempts of freedom (even with her Beard all puffed up and mouth gaping) and eventually she accepted defeat and just sat on my hand.

Then like today, I opened up her cage and was cleaning it so I picked her up to put her on my shoulder so I could put new paper towels down and she was willing, but licked my hand (which I've read is them trying to become familiar with something or to figure out what something is) - then she sat quietly on my shoulder while watching me clean the cage. Afterwards I sat in the living room with her still on my shoulder and after about 15 minutes, she moved closer to me (well I have a hoodie on and she hopped on the hood portion). *I'll add a picture of this*
Then when I went to put her back in her tank, she sat on my hand and looked at me and didn't get off. I had to take her off my hand and put her on her basking log :roll:

Part of me thinks she's getting used to me and doesn't mind the attention - but another part feels that she's still really nervous. I figured other Beardie owners/experts could give me some insight on her behavior and what other steps I can do to calm her down and eventually get a snuggle bug out of her. :lol:

She's a very nice looking dragon. It sounds like her appetite and energy levels are good too. Happy, healthy dragon =). The younger dragons tend to have a lot more energy than the adults and often want to run around and explore. It's likely that she just wants to burn some energy and run around a bit rather than being nervous at this point since you're able to hold her at times. One thing you might try is to hold her late in the evening right around and after lights out. She is less likely to be squirmy and will probably just fall asleep on you.

I'm actually quite relieved to say you were definitely right. Tonight I made bath time a bit later than usual, put her back in her cage afterwards and right before bedtime I took her out for about 30 minutes. She snugged up on me and took a snooze while I watched tv, then we had a couple guests over for half that time and she woke up to visit (calmly) with everyone before going back into the cage for bedtime. ^-^ A huge success in my book! :lol:
